Post: Why gas prices are going up
Posted by it's the hurricane, right? ...RIGHT? on 9/26/05
News Report: “Gas prices are going to go up because
hurricane damage limits production.”
Or so we are told. But don't fall for it. What we are
seeing is pure market manipulation to make the rich much
richer.
A look at the "rolling blackouts" that occurred in
California provides us a detailed road map for what is
occurring with the oil companies now. The Federal Energy
Regulatory Commission confirmed that California's
blackouts were a business strategy where power companies
systematically shut down plants to decrease production in
order to drive prices much higher, and reap incredible
profits.
Contrast this with the outpouring of assistance from
Americans from all parts of the nation. While average
Americans are opening their hearts, homes, and wallets,
the big oil companies are exploiting the natural disaster
for their own financial gain.
What are we getting for all of this increase in price?
Are we getting refineries that are more hurricane-proof?
Nope. Are they building in more reserve refining capacity?
Nope.
What we get are increased oil company stock prices, and
gouged at the pump.
